WebOct 11, 2024 · On Windows Open Run Window by Winkey + R Type services.msc Search MySQL service based on version installed. Click stop, start or restart the service option. Or you can start/stop MySQL from the command prompt: C:> "C:Program FilesMySQLMySQL Server 8.0binmysqld" C:> "C:Program FilesMySQLMySQL Server 8.0binmysqladmin" -u …

WebMar 23, 2024 · Answer: By using the MySQL command-line client, we can directly specify the database we want to connect (and all further queries would be run on that database) Execute the below command on the terminal: mysql -u root -p {databaseName} WebTo start the mysqld server from the command line, you should start a console window (or “DOS window”) and enter this command: C:\> "C:\Program Files\MySQL\MySQL Server 5.7\bin\mysqld" The path to mysqld may vary depending on the install location of MySQL on your system. WebTo connect to a MySQL server from the command line, follow these steps: Open a command prompt or terminal window. Type the following command to connect to the MySQL server: mysql -u username -p Replace usernamewith your MySQL username. Press Enter. You will be prompted to enter your MySQL password.
